Dealing with unexpected data complexities in upgrades. How do you handle client expectations effectively?
Upgrading database systems is a critical task that involves migrating data to a newer, often more complex, system. When you're tasked with such an upgrade, you might encounter unexpected data complexities that can throw a wrench in the well-oiled gears of your plan. How you manage these surprises and communicate with your clients is crucial to the success of the upgrade and the satisfaction of your stakeholders.
